METI announces cancellation of FIT approved commercial projects

Cancellation of approved projects

 

METI announces cancellation of FIT-approved applications of 53,495 projects or 4.26 GW for FY 2022 ending March 31, 2023.

 

The partial revision of the Act on Special Measures Concerning Procurement of Electricity from Renewable Energy Sources by Electricity Utilities including amending FIT/FIP schemes came into effect on April 1, 2022.

 

FIT projects that signed grid connection contracts between April 1, 2012 and July 31, 2016, but did not apply to start construction did not yet have a deadline for the start of operation.  To reduce renewable energy costs, to reduce the burden on the public by lowering the renewable energy surcharge and to develop new projects by releasing grids secured by non-operating projects, tne revised act set a deadline for those projects to o resolve these issues. 

 

Of the FIT approved projects which have not started opeartion or haven’t applied to start construction on March 31, 2023, approvals were cancelled.

That included the projects between April 1, 2012 and July 31, 2016 and the projects approved by March 31, 2019 with expiration dates changed by transitional measures starting April 1, 2022.
